org.dcm4che2.iod.module.composite
Class GeneralSeriesModule

java.lang.Object
  extended by org.dcm4che2.iod.module.Module
      extended by org.dcm4che2.iod.module.composite.GeneralSeriesModule
Direct Known Subclasses:
CRSeriesModule, DXSeriesModule, IntraOralSeriesModule, KODocumentSeriesModule, MammographySeriesModule, SpatialFiducialsSeriesModule, SRDocumentSeriesModule

public class GeneralSeriesModule
extends Module

Since:
Jun 9, 2006
Version:
$Revision: 11866 $ $Date: 2009-06-24 18:22:21 +0200 (Wed, 24 Jun 2009) $
Author:
gunter zeilinger(gunterze@gmail.com)

Field Summary
 
Fields inherited from class org.dcm4che2.iod.module.Module
dcmobj
 
Constructor Summary
GeneralSeriesModule(DicomObject dcmobj)
           
 
Method Summary
 java.lang.String getBodyPartExamined()
           
 java.lang.String getCommentsOnThePerformedProcedureStep()
           
 int getLargestPixelValueInSeries()
           
 java.lang.String getLaterality()
           
 java.lang.String getModality()
           
 PersonIdentification[] getOperatorIdentification()
           
 java.lang.String[] getOperatorName()
           
 java.lang.String getPatientPosition()
           
 java.util.Date getPerformedProcedureStepDateTime()
           
 java.lang.String getPerformedProcedureStepDescription()
           
 java.lang.String getPerformedProcedureStepID()
           
 ProtocolCodeAndContext[] getPerformedProtocolCodes()
           
 PersonIdentification[] getPerformingPhysicianIdentification()
           
 java.lang.String[] getPerformingPhysicianName()
           
 java.lang.String getProtocolName()
           
 SOPInstanceReference getReferencedPerformedProcedureStep()
           
 RelatedSeries[] getRelatedSeries()
           
 RequestAttributes[] getRequestAttributes()
           
 java.util.Date getSeriesDateTime()
           
 java.lang.String getSeriesDescription()
           
 java.lang.String getSeriesInstanceUID()
           
 java.lang.String getSeriesNumber()
          A number that identiries this series.
 int getSmallestPixelValueInSeries()
           
 void setBodyPartExamined(java.lang.String s)
           
 void setCommentsOnThePerformedProcedureStep(java.lang.String s)
           
 void setLargestPixelValueInSeries(int s)
           
 void setLaterality(java.lang.String s)
           
 void setModality(java.lang.String s)
           
 void setOperatorIdentification(PersonIdentification[] ids)
           
 void setOperatorName(java.lang.String[] ss)
           
 void setPatientPosition(java.lang.String s)
           
 void setPerformedProcedureStepDateTime(java.util.Date d)
           
 void setPerformedProcedureStepDescription(java.lang.String s)
           
 void setPerformedProcedureStepID(java.lang.String s)
           
 void setPerformedProtocolCodes(ProtocolCodeAndContext[] codes)
           
 void setPerformingPhysicianIdentification(PersonIdentification[] ids)
           
 void setPerformingPhysicianName(java.lang.String[] ss)
           
 void setProtocolName(java.lang.String s)
           
 void setReferencedPerformedProcedureStep(SOPInstanceReference refSOP)
           
 void setRelatedSeries(RelatedSeries[] relseries)
           
 void setRequestAttributes(RequestAttributes[] rqattrs)
           
 void setSeriesDateTime(java.util.Date d)
           
 void setSeriesDescription(java.lang.String s)
           
 void setSeriesInstanceUID(java.lang.String s)
           
 void setSeriesNumber(java.lang.String s)
          A number that identiries this series.
 void setSmallestPixelValueInSeries(int s)
           
 
Methods inherited from class org.dcm4che2.iod.module.Module
getDicomObject, getType1Tags, getType2Tags, init, updateSequence, updateSequence, validate
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

GeneralSeriesModule

public GeneralSeriesModule(DicomObject dcmobj)
Method Detail

getModality

public java.lang.String getModality()

setModality

public void setModality(java.lang.String s)

getSeriesInstanceUID

public java.lang.String getSeriesInstanceUID()

setSeriesInstanceUID

public void setSeriesInstanceUID(java.lang.String s)

getSeriesNumber

public java.lang.String getSeriesNumber()
A number that identiries this series.

Please not that this is an IS DICOM value, which is supposed to be encoded in JAVA as an int. Nevertheless, String has been chosen because:

Type 2

Returns:

setSeriesNumber

public void setSeriesNumber(java.lang.String s)
A number that identiries this series.

Please not that this is an IS DICOM value, which is supposed to be encoded in JAVA as an int. Nevertheless, String has been chosen because:

Type 2

Parameters:
s -

getLaterality

public java.lang.String getLaterality()

setLaterality

public void setLaterality(java.lang.String s)

getSeriesDateTime

public java.util.Date getSeriesDateTime()

setSeriesDateTime

public void setSeriesDateTime(java.util.Date d)

getPerformingPhysicianName

public java.lang.String[] getPerformingPhysicianName()

setPerformingPhysicianName

public void setPerformingPhysicianName(java.lang.String[] ss)

getPerformingPhysicianIdentification

public PersonIdentification[] getPerformingPhysicianIdentification()

setPerformingPhysicianIdentification

public void setPerformingPhysicianIdentification(PersonIdentification[] ids)

getProtocolName

public java.lang.String getProtocolName()

setProtocolName

public void setProtocolName(java.lang.String s)

getSeriesDescription

public java.lang.String getSeriesDescription()

setSeriesDescription

public void setSeriesDescription(java.lang.String s)

getOperatorName

public java.lang.String[] getOperatorName()

setOperatorName

public void setOperatorName(java.lang.String[] ss)

getOperatorIdentification

public PersonIdentification[] getOperatorIdentification()

setOperatorIdentification

public void setOperatorIdentification(PersonIdentification[] ids)

getReferencedPerformedProcedureStep

public SOPInstanceReference getReferencedPerformedProcedureStep()

setReferencedPerformedProcedureStep

public void setReferencedPerformedProcedureStep(SOPInstanceReference refSOP)

getRelatedSeries

public RelatedSeries[] getRelatedSeries()

setRelatedSeries

public void setRelatedSeries(RelatedSeries[] relseries)

getBodyPartExamined

public java.lang.String getBodyPartExamined()

setBodyPartExamined

public void setBodyPartExamined(java.lang.String s)

getPatientPosition

public java.lang.String getPatientPosition()

setPatientPosition

public void setPatientPosition(java.lang.String s)

getSmallestPixelValueInSeries

public int getSmallestPixelValueInSeries()

setSmallestPixelValueInSeries

public void setSmallestPixelValueInSeries(int s)

getLargestPixelValueInSeries

public int getLargestPixelValueInSeries()

setLargestPixelValueInSeries

public void setLargestPixelValueInSeries(int s)

getRequestAttributes

public RequestAttributes[] getRequestAttributes()

setRequestAttributes

public void setRequestAttributes(RequestAttributes[] rqattrs)

getPerformedProcedureStepID

public java.lang.String getPerformedProcedureStepID()

setPerformedProcedureStepID

public void setPerformedProcedureStepID(java.lang.String s)

getPerformedProcedureStepDateTime

public java.util.Date getPerformedProcedureStepDateTime()

setPerformedProcedureStepDateTime

public void setPerformedProcedureStepDateTime(java.util.Date d)

getPerformedProcedureStepDescription

public java.lang.String getPerformedProcedureStepDescription()

setPerformedProcedureStepDescription

public void setPerformedProcedureStepDescription(java.lang.String s)

getPerformedProtocolCodes

public ProtocolCodeAndContext[] getPerformedProtocolCodes()

setPerformedProtocolCodes

public void setPerformedProtocolCodes(ProtocolCodeAndContext[] codes)

getCommentsOnThePerformedProcedureStep

public java.lang.String getCommentsOnThePerformedProcedureStep()

setCommentsOnThePerformedProcedureStep

public void setCommentsOnThePerformedProcedureStep(java.lang.String s)


Copyright © 2011 dcm4che. All Rights Reserved.